Understanding Skrill's Regional Availability
Skrill, a leading name in digital wallet solutions, is available in over 120 countries. However, its payment services are subject to regional regulations and availability. Let's delve into how Skrill operates across different regions.
Skrill in Europe
In Europe, Skrill is a trusted payment provider, licensed by the Financial Conduct Authority (FCA). It supports multiple currencies, making it ideal for cross-border transactions within the European Union.

Local Regulations Impacting Skrill's Services
The functionality and range of services offered by Skrill can vary based on local regulations. It's crucial for users to understand these regulations to effectively utilize Skrill's services.
- Licensing Requirements: Skrill must comply with licensing requirements of each country it operates in, which can affect the services available.
- Currency Restrictions: Some regions impose restrictions on currency exchanges, impacting Skrill’s payment services.
- Transaction Limits: Local financial regulations might impose transaction limits, affecting the flow of online transactions.
